***IMPORTANT*** Please do not install this voltage regulator in your car unless you know that rest of your charging system is in proper operating condition. Have your battery tested and if you purchased an off the shelf rebuilt alternator please have it tested as many so called rebuilt alternators are not fully rebuilt and only the obvious defective parts are replaced. Please make sure that all grounds are good and that if you have replaced a single field alternator with a dual field alternator please make sure you have wired it properly. This High Quality Voltage Regulator uses Solid State Electronic internals (a circuit board), which will reduce the Amp Gauge Needle Fluttering that the stock and parts store replacement "points type" or"mechanical"voltage regulators are known for. This Voltage Regulator will also help with dimming head lamps at night.This voltage regulator is compatible with eitherelectronic ignition or points ignition systems. There is no need for you to use the Mopar"race only" constant voltage output voltage regulator from Mopar Performance on your 1969 & older 12-volt street car with electronic ignition when you can use this regulator instead.

This voltage regulator is NOT intended for use on vehicles that havemore than a 65 ampalternator and should not be used with an alternator that has an output exceeding 65 amps per the manufacturer.Stock alternators for '60 - '69 Chrysler products had amperage output ratings from the mid-thirty amp range to the upper forty amp range. Therefore, if you are using a stock or stock replacement alternator for your car, you can use this voltage regulator.

This will not cure dimming headlamps at night if your car has a stock mid-thirty amp rated alternator as that is not enough amperage. It will help but will not cure that problem. Upgrade to a 50 amp alternator as I did on one of my '68 Plymouths and your amp gaugeshould not go into the discharge range when you are stopped at a light at night with the headlights on.

Applications include the following vehicles equipped with alternators: A-100, Barracuda, Belvedere, Charger,300, 880, 440, 500, Coronet, R/T, Cuda, Dart, DeSoto, GTS, Daytona, Fury, GT, GTX, Hemi, Imperial, Monaco, Newport, New Yorker, Polara,Power Wagon, Road Runner, Satellite, Savoy, Super Bee, Valiant, Van, D100, D150, D200, D250, D300, D350, W Truck, A, B, C, D Body.


This item also fits some Studebaker cars from 63-66 and Studebaker trucks from 63-64. This part may not fit an Avanti.


It can be used in custom made installations in street rods, hot rods, rat rods and custom cars and trucks using a 12 volt Chrysler style charging system.


'66 - '69 B Body owners should note that this regulator should be mounted upside down in '66-'69 B Body cars for a correct factory appearance.
